Zbl 0698.70013
Tu, Guizhang; Meng, Dazhi
The trace identity, a powerful tool for constructing the Hamiltonian structure of integrable systems. II.
(English)
[J] Acta Math. Appl. Sin., Engl. Ser. 5, No.1, 89-96 (1989). ISSN 0168-9673; ISSN 1618-3932/e

Summary: [For part I see the first author, J. Math. Phys. 30, No.2, 330-338 (1989; Zbl 0678.70015).] \par An isospectral problem with four potentials is discussed. The corresponding hierarchy of nonlinear evolution equations is derived. It is shown that the AKNS, Levi, D-AKNS hierarchies and a new one are reductions of the above hierarchy. In each case the relevant Hamiltonian form is established by making use of the trace identity.
